That's a HUGE unsubscribe rate
I've been running my list for a short while now (just over a year I think), and I've learned a lot in the process.
However I still have a big problem;
my current stats for just one of my lists (probably my main one) is 2,745 active subscribers, and 476 unsubscribed.
That strikes me as a ridiculously big unsubscribe rate!
And I don't get it, there are about 12 automatic email auto responders, spaced at intervals of 3 or 4 days, everyone of them containing a genuinely high quality article on the exact information people requested written by myself and well respected experts in the field.
I often send broadcasts out, but at least 90% of these are to give away more information - promotional emails are very few and far between - and yet I am still losing one or two subscribers everyday, sometimes more.
I get many 'thank you' replies from subscribers for the quality of information sent, and when I do send out a promotion or suchlike the click through rate can be very high, often up to 40 or 50%.
I realize that people leave lists all the time, but surely not at this rate!
Any tips on keeping subscribers and stopping the swelling of this massive rate will be greatly appreciated.
